Introduction
The Dice-Sørensen coefficient, also known as the Sørensen-Dice index, is a statistical metric used to measure the similarity between two samples. Initially developed for ecological and linguistic comparisons, this coefficient has found relevance in diverse domains, including natural language processing (NLP), image recognition, and most recently, sports betting analytics.
In sports betting, accurately evaluating the similarity between different betting outcomes, strategies, and odds distributions is critical for making informed wagers. This article explores the mathematical foundations of the Dice-Sørensen coefficient and demonstrates how it can be leveraged to gain an edge in sports betting.
The Mathematical Foundation of the Dice-Sørensen Coefficient
The Dice-Sørensen coefficient measures the similarity between two sets and is calculated using the formula:
where:
- is the number of shared elements between the two sets,
- and are the respective sizes of the two sets.
This metric takes values between 0 and 1, where 0 represents no similarity and 1 represents identical sets.
Application of the Dice-Sørensen Coefficient in Sports Betting
1. Comparing Betting Strategies
Sports bettors often compare different strategies to determine which approach yields better results. By representing each strategy as a set of successful bets (or other key metrics), the Dice-Sørensen coefficient can quantify how similar two strategies are. For instance, if a bettor wants to compare a risk-averse strategy with an aggressive betting approach, they can use this coefficient to determine overlap in winning bets.
2. Analyzing Betting Market Trends
Betting markets often shift based on trends, injuries, or unexpected events. The Dice-Sørensen coefficient can be employed to compare historical betting odds and outcomes to current market conditions. For example, if two sets of betting odds from different seasons have a high Dice-Sørensen similarity score, bettors can infer that the market conditions are similar and apply past insights to the current season.
3. Evaluating Team and Player Performance Similarities
Bettors often analyze team and player performance data to predict outcomes. Using the Dice-Sørensen coefficient, one can compare performance statistics between different seasons, teams, or even individual players. If a team’s current season performance closely resembles a previous season, bettors may adjust their wagers based on historical data.
4. Detecting Betting Arbitrage Opportunities
Arbitrage betting involves placing bets on all possible outcomes of an event to guarantee a profit. By comparing odds from multiple bookmakers using the Dice-Sørensen coefficient, bettors can identify similarity patterns and detect minor discrepancies that create arbitrage opportunities.
5. Optimizing Machine Learning Models for Betting
In data-driven betting approaches, machine learning models analyze vast datasets to make betting predictions. The Dice-Sørensen coefficient can serve as a feature in clustering algorithms or similarity-based models, improving predictions by finding comparable historical matches and odds distributions.
